Disturbed Notion

Before me I watch this body of water
Rearing upon the rocks it slaughters
So blue
Through its depths 
And view 
A salty froth lapping the shores 
Nature’s allure 
So unpredictable 
At times so predictable
Ocean fragrance so wet and full 
Across my face 
I wear a scarf of wool
I am battered with winds so furious 
To bring myself too close
For curious am I 
Standing on these rocks 
So slimy and jagged 
For one loss of a step 
I shall be dragged 
Into the mighty Atlantic
Into the unknown
Never to return home 
Below under the whirlpool
Of aimless darkness  
Obscured from 
Life
